Ingredients Overview

Essential Ingredients for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ce: A Flavorful Family Favorite

To single out the essential components of this dish, here’s the detailed list of ingredients:

For the Cajun Chicken Tortellini:

  • 8 oz of fresh or refrigerated tortellini (may substitute with whole wheat or gluten-free for dietary preferences)
  • 1 lb of boneless, skinless chicken breast (chopped into bite-sized pieces)
  • 2 tablespoons of olive oil (for sautéing)
  • 1 tablespoon of Cajun seasoning (adjust to taste; make your own or use store-bought)
  • Salt and pepper (to taste)

For the Garlic Sauce:

  • 4 cloves of garlic (minced; packed with flavor and health benefits)
  • 1 cup heavy cream (or use coconut milk for a dairy-free option)
  • 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ese (optional for a richer flavor; use nutritional yeast for a vegan alternative)
  • 2 tablespoons of parsley (fresh, chopped, for garnish)

How to Prepare the Perfect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ce: A Flavorful Family Favorite: Step-by-Step Guide

To whip up the most flavorful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ce, follow these detailed steps:

  1. Prepare the Tortellini:
  2. Boil a large pot of salted water. Once boiling, add the tortellini and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Reserve ½ cup of the pasta water before draining the tortellini.

  3. Cook the Chicken:

  4.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the chopped chicken and season with Cajun spice, salt, and pepper. Sauté for about 5-7 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and slightly golden.

  5. Sauté the Garlic:

  6. Reduce the heat to medium and add the minced garlic to the pan, stirring constantly for about 1 minute until fragrant. Be careful not to let it burn.

  7. Make the Sauce:

  8. Pour in the heavy cream, stirring well to combine. Allow the mixture to simmer for 2-3 minutes, letting it slightly thicken. For a vegan option, ensure you use coconut milk here.

  9. Combine Ingredients:

  10. Add the drained tortellini to the saucepan, tossing everything together. If the sauce appears too thick, gradually add the reserved pasta water until the desired consistency is achieved.

  11. Finish with Cheese:

  12. Stir in the grated Parmesan cheese, if using, and let it melt into the sauce. Adjust seasoning to taste, adding more Cajun spice if desired.

  13. Garnish and Serve:

  14. Serve hot, garnishing with fresh parsley for an added splash of color and flavor. Pair with a crisp green salad or garlic bread for a complete meal.

Mastering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ce: A Flavorful Family Favorite: Advanced Tips and Variations

For those looking to take their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ce to the next level, consider these advanced tips and variations:

  1. Homemade Cajun Seasoning:
  2. Create your own seasoning blend using paprika, cayenne p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, oregano, thyme, and black pepper. This not only ensures freshness but also allows you to control the heat.

  3. Adding Vegetables:

  4. Incorporating bell peppers, spinach, or even zucchini can enhance both the nutritional value and add freshness to your dish.

  5. Extra Spicy Option:

  6. For spice lovers, include diced jalapeños or a few dashes of hot sauce when preparing the sauce.

  7. Make It a Bake:

  8. Consider making a baked version! After combining all the ingredients, transfer them to a greased baking dish, top with additional cheese, and bake at 375°F (190°C) for 20-25 minutes until golden and bubbly.

  9. Meal Prep Friendly:

  10. This dish can be prepared in batches and stored in the refrigerator or freezer for quick meals on busy nights. Simply reheat and serve!

How to Store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ce: A Flavorful Family Favorite: Best Practices

Storing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ce properly can ensure it retains its flavors and textures.

  • Refrigeration: Allow the dish to cool down to room temperature, then place it in an airtight container. It can last in the fridge for up to 3-4 days.

  • Freezing: To freeze, portion out the leftovers into individual servings and wrap them tightly in plastic wrap before placing them in freezer bags. This will help maintain flavor and prevent freezer burn. It can be frozen for up to 3 months.

  • Reheating: To reheat, thaw overnight in the refrigerator if frozen. Then, warm in a saucepan over low heat, adding a splash of cream or pasta water to loosen the sauce if it thickens. You could also microwave it; just ensure to cover the dish for even heating.

1. Can I prepare Cajun Chicken Tortellini with Garlic Sauce ahead of time?

Absolutely! You can cook the pasta and chicken, then store them separately until you’re ready to prepare the sauce and combine everything.

2. Is this recipe suitable for meal prepping?

Yes, it stores well in the refrigerator and can be frozen. Simply reheat what you need for meals later in the week!

3. What type of tortellini should I use?

You can use fresh, frozen, or dried tortellini. Whole wheat or gluten-free varieties are great options if you need to cater to dietary restrictions.

4. How can I make it more flavorful?

You may add additional spices or herbs like thyme or oregano during cooking, or consider garnishing with lemon zest and a sprinkle of fresh herbs before serving for an extra layer of flavor.

5. Can I make this recipe vegan?

Definitely! Substitute the chicken with mushrooms or chickpeas and use dairy-free alternatives for the cream and cheese.
